The Crawl Space Water Extraction Process

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your crawl space is restored to its original condition. We understand the importance of speed and efficiency in water extraction, which is why we work diligently to complete the job within 60 minutes of arrival.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will thoroughly inspect your crawl space to ident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ll use specialized equipment, such as thermal imaging cameras, to detect hidden moisture and ensure a thorough drying process.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to extract water from your crawl space, removing standing water and reducing the risk of further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ers, to dry your crawl space and remove excess moisture.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

Our team will apply sanitizing agents to remove bacteria, viruses, and other microorganisms that can thrive in a damp environment.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Clean-up

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your crawl space is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ean up any debris and leave your property in its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Crawl Space Water Extraction

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ent long-term health risks.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your crawl space can show mold growth, which can lead to serious health issues. Don’t ignore these odors, contact our team for prompt water extraction and remediation services.

Water Stains on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leaky roof, burst pipe, or poor drainage. Address these issues quickly to prevent further damage and cost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or poor foundation support. Contact our team for a thorough inspection and water extraction services to prevent further damage.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your crawl space can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and health issues. Contact our team for dehumidification services to prevent these problems.

Visible Water Damage

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Marsing, ID

The cost of crawl space water extraction can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Marsing, ID.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Sanitizing and dis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Final inspection and clean-up $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and complexity of the job

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ates for all our services.
